1. Open-Concept Layouts for Better Flow
An open-concept kitchen can make even a small space feel large and inviting. By removing walls between the kitchen, dining, or living areas, you can create a seamless flow that enhances natural light and encourages social interaction. Add a central island to define the space while maintaining openness.
Pro Tip: Include built-in storage in the island to make the most of the added space.
2. Maximize Storage with Smart Solutions
Cluttered countertops can make any kitchen feel cramped. Integrate storage solutions like pull-out pantry shelves, deep drawers for pots and pans, and custom cabinetry that reaches the ceiling. Consider hidden compartments for small appliances to keep surfaces clear.
Design Tip: Install glass cabinet doors to showcase elegant dishware or decorative pieces while adding visual depth.
3. Light It Up: Task and Ambient Lighting
Good lighting can dramatically change the feel of your kitchen. Combine task lighting, like under-cabinet lights, with ambient lighting from overhead fixtures. Use pendant lights over the island to add a decorative touch while providing ample illumination.
Pro Tip: Choose warm lighting tones to create a cozy and inviting atmosphere.
4. Upgrade Your Countertops and Backsplash
Countertops and backsplashes are key focal points in any kitchen remodel. Opt for durable yet stylish materials like quartz or granite for countertops and add a statement backsplash with bold colors or textured tiles.
Design Trend: Marble and subway tiles remain popular, but geometric and patterned backsplashes are making waves in modern designs.
5. Incorporate Smart Appliances
Upgrade to energy-efficient, smart appliances that not only look sleek but also make cooking more convenient. Wi-Fi-enabled refrigerators, programmable ovens, and touchless faucets are just a few innovations that can enhance both functionality and luxury.
Bonus: Many smart appliances come with energy-saving features that help lower utility bills.
